I have been living in two-family (I own) in Weehawken for about 2 years. Never thought rent control would apply to me, but I am looking to buy a three-unit in town. Two of the unit is tenant occupied and one is vacant.

So I have a few questions regarding rent control in Weehawken

1. We want to occupy the bigger unit, which is currently occupied by tenants. Their lease ends in March next year. Can I ask them to move at the end of the lease and live in it myself?

2. Currently, one of the units is empty. The condition is old. If I do some major renovations will I be able to increase the rent?

3. How long do I need to live on the property for the rent to be decontrolled?

Can someone recommend a lawyer familiar with the rent control law in Weehawken, NJ?
